I loved the Oscar-nominated film Spirit: Stallion of the Cimarron and was thrilled to find out that DreamWorks Spirit Riding Free was inspired by this movie. Spirit Riding Free is about three main characters Lucky, Pru and Abigail. Lucky is an energetic 12-year-old girl who recently moved from the city to the country and is trying to make new friends. She quickly becomes friends with Pru, Abigail and a wild mustang named Spirit.  The three of them and their trusty horses, including Spirit, head off on some great adventures where they truly learn what it means to be free.
